DNA Fingerprinting

A technique used to identify individuals by analyzing characteristics of their DNA that are unique to them.

Criminal Investigations

The process of inquiring into and discovering the facts and circumstances around alleged criminal activity, often leading to arrest or prosecution.

BRCA Analysis

A genetic test that looks for mutations in the BRCA1 and BRCA2 genes, which are linked to an increased risk of breast and ovarian cancer.
